An offshore wind farm project is planned to increase its annual energy production capacity over a 16-year period.

  • In year 1, the farm's annual energy production is predicted to be 150015001500 GWh.
  • In year 16, its annual energy production is predicted to be 450045004500 GWh.

Model A assumes that the annual energy production will increase by the same fixed amount each year.

a.

According to model A, determine the farm's predicted annual energy production in year 2.

[2]
b.

Model B assumes that the annual energy production will increase by the same percentage each year.

According to model B, determine the farm's predicted annual energy production in year 2. Give your answer to the nearest GWh.

[3]
c.

Calculate the difference between the total energy predicted to be generated from year 1 to year 16 inclusive under the two models. Give your answer to the nearest 10 GWh.
